| use super::{RmpRead, read_marker, ValueReadError}; |
| use crate::Marker; |
| |
| /// Attempts to read exactly 5 bytes from the given reader and to decode them as `f32` value. |
| /// |
| /// The first byte should be the marker and the others should represent the data itself. |
| /// |
| /// # Errors |
| /// |
| /// This function will return `ValueReadError` on any I/O error while reading either the marker or |
| /// the data. |
| /// |
| /// It also returns `ValueReadError::TypeMismatch` if the actual type is not equal with the |
| /// expected one, indicating you with the actual type. |
| /// |
| /// # Note |
| /// |
| /// This function will silently retry on every EINTR received from the underlying `Read` until |
| /// successful read. |
| pub fn read_f32<R: RmpRead>(rd: &mut R) -> Result<f32, ValueReadError<R::Error>> { |
| match read_marker(rd)? { |
| Marker::F32 => Ok(rd.read_data_f32()?), |
| marker => Err(ValueReadError::TypeMismatch(marker)), |
| } |
| } |

| /// Attempts to read exactly 9 bytes from the given reader and to decode them as `f64` value. |
| /// |
| /// The first byte should be the marker and the others should represent the data itself. |
| /// |
| /// # Errors |
| /// |
| /// This function will return `ValueReadError` on any I/O error while reading either the marker or |
| /// the data. |
| /// |
| /// It also returns `ValueReadError::TypeMismatch` if the actual type is not equal with the |
| /// expected one, indicating you with the actual type. |
| /// |
| /// # Note |
| /// |
| /// This function will silently retry on every EINTR received from the underlying `Read` until |
| /// successful read. |
| pub fn read_f64<R: RmpRead>(rd: &mut R) -> Result<f64, ValueReadError<R::Error>> { |
| match read_marker(rd)? { |
| Marker::F64 => Ok(rd.read_data_f64()?), |
| marker => Err(ValueReadError::TypeMismatch(marker)), |
| } |
| } |
